Well I am working really hard on my coin mech reproduction project and need to buy tools. I have collected several other coin mechs getting ideas on how to best make this repop mech. I am really close to making a small door large door conversion.

Because of this I have decided to sell this large door change giving mech out of one of my 81's. this will give me extra money to buy the tools I need to make the mech's and get me motivated to make the replacement mechs since I now have a machine missing a mech. This mech for sale is a fantastic original. It is set for 10 cents and works great and gives change for a quarter. The ebay link is

This mech did come out of an 81 so no shaft modifications need to be made to make it work in an 81,110,56, 44 (except VMC44).
